“We are looking for a coach who knows the Peruvian league, connections with height, good management”said Bruno Maroni about the profile of the coach that Alianza looked at after firing Alejandro Restrepo after losing the classic, on July 26. The director of Professional Football of the Alliance institute spoke about the requirements and stated that Díaz would be the perfect fit. But after the failed negotiations that could have ended a trial, the Victorian club went in search of Soso, another coach who fits perfectly.

Soso knows the Peruvian league. He was a champion with Cristal and managed Real Garcilaso and Melgar. He also has high-profile connections through the last two clubs mentioned, as well as coaching Guayaquil-based Emelec. And group management is one of his talents. That is why Alianza decided to offer him a one and a half year contract, trusting in a medium and long term project. This newspaper learned that he could make his first game on the bench this Saturday against ADT in Matute for date 6 of the Clausura Competition where the intima are on top with 12 points.

The Argentine comes from directing Sport Recife in the second division of Brazilian soccer and winning the Pernambucano Championship, a state competition in Pernambuco. In competitive football, difficult in all its divisions, Soso has reached the maturity to take the reins of the blue and white team. Although his arrival is still a bet that can go well or badly, with no middle ground.

Mariano Soso: How do your teams play?

There is a trait that Alianza Lima has been looking for for years: to be an attacking team. And in Mariano Soso they seem to have found him. “What I can’t negotiate is thinking about an offensive game, a game that imposes conditions”, the coach said seven months ago while attending his last club. And it is the philosophy that has accompanied him in these nine years of his career. “I agree with the teams that have stars in the game and take risks”he said in 2016, when he took the Cristal reins.

Soso is from Marcelo Bielsa’s school. “My training as a coach is linked to your game project”, he once said. Marcelo Vivas, who was Bielsa’s field assistant for more than a decade and worked with him in various teams before he decided to become head coach, was influential; Argentina will be tasked with turning this Alianza into an offensive team.

The characteristics of Rosario’s team do not change: they seek to pressure the opponent’s field, with an intense game and prioritizing a quick recovery and then having long possessions. System-wise, Soso has shown flexibility throughout his career. The 4-2-3-1 is the tactic he uses most often, but he also resorted to a three-position defense as he did in Melgar in 2023 where he used the 3-4-2-1 and 3- 5 -2.

That is to say, he will not have problems adapting to the 3-5-2 that Alianza was using Restrepo and in which there is a good defense consolidated with Carlos Zambrano as libero and Erick Noriega (right) and Renzo Garcés (left) as a stopper with good exit and ball handling.

The problem would be solved in the middle. Yes Sebastian Rodriguez He continues to play as an anchor midfielder starting from the bottom or advancing further into the attacking zone, although this would mean that Adrián Arregui has to get the ball clear from the back, which which he has not shown as a winner this year. .

In attack, Soso has many options. Kevin Quevedo He can be a second striker or a winger, as well Franco Zanelatto who can play as a winger, striker or even as a midfielder. And there is also Jhamir D’Arrigo, who produced his best performance for Argentina in Melgar.

Will Paolo Guerrero be Alianza Lima’s next signing?

As Pablo Sabbag fights an injury that “will probably be with him for the rest of his life”, as Bruno Maroni himself said; Cecilio Waterman out of the Tournament Clausura due to a broken shoulder and Jeriel de Santis out of the plans; Alianza Lima had only two goals in front: Hernán Barcos and Matías Succar.

In this context, the possibilities grow that Paolo Guerrero can join the blue and white team. Of course, in Alianza they only hope that the forward solves his problems with César Vallejo. This newspaper learned that the ‘9’ is unable to reach an agreement with the Trujillo club, despite the fact that both parties were flexible in getting rid of certain clauses established in the contract.

Paolo continues to try to leave the Poeta institute where he arrived in February of this year. And his dream is to finish his successful career at Alianza Lima, his beloved club.
